Solve the system of equations -x+ 2y = –11 and 5x – 8y = 39 by
combining the equations.

Answer:

x=-5, y=-8. (-5, -8).

Step-by-step explanation:

-x+2y=-11

5x-8y=39

---------------

5(-x+2y)=5(-11)

5x-8y=39

---------------------

-5x+10y=-55

5x-8y=39

--------------------

2y=-16

y=-16/2

y=-8

-x+2(-8)=-11

-x-16=-11

-x=-11+16

-x=5

x=-5
